摘要: 五大核心的总结: State 存放数据的地方 Mutations 处理state事件 Getter 计算属性 跟computed计算属性是一样的 只是computed是自己的 (Getters还接受第二个参数) Actions 和mutations一样的 都是存放事件方法,actions里面存放的是 阅读全文
posted @ 2019-08-20 21:15 多啦AAAa 阅读(222) 评论(0) 推荐(0) 编辑
摘要: 1 arr.push() 从后面添加元素,返回值为添加完后的数组的长度 let arr = [1,2,3,4,5] console.log(arr.push(5)) // 6 console.log(arr) // [1,2,3,4,5,5] 2 arr.pop() 从后面删除元素,只能是一个,返回 阅读全文
posted @ 2019-07-10 14:47 多啦AAAa 阅读(18661) 评论(0) 推荐(0) 编辑
摘要: class 到了ES6添加了类,作为对象的模板。通过class来定义一个类 Extends 继承 子类继承父类 使用extends关键字 代码块里 需要使用super关键字 充当函数时,只能在子类的构造函数中使用,且必须放在第一行调用。指向父类的构造函数,只有super调用之后,子类才可以使用thi 阅读全文
posted @ 2019-07-10 14:38 多啦AAAa 阅读(113) 评论(0) 推荐(0) 编辑
摘要: module 使用export对外暴露模块接口,使用import引入模块 import 声明的变量必须放在{}里 变量必须和暴露接口的名字一样 注意:暴露的必须是一个变量或者变量集合{a,b,c}不能直接暴露一个数据 export和import是一对,两者后都必须带一个{} 大括号里面的变量都必须保 阅读全文
posted @ 2019-07-10 14:38 多啦AAAa 阅读(131) 评论(0) 推荐(0) 编辑
摘要: 他是一个前端资源加载或打包工具。例如:css,js,json,img等 本质上,webpack 是一个现代 JavaScript 应用程序的静态模块打包器(module bundler)。当 webpack 处理应用程序时,它会递归地构建一个依赖关系图(dependency graph),其中包含应 阅读全文
posted @ 2019-06-04 20:16 多啦AAAa 阅读(751) 评论(0) 推荐(0) 编辑
摘要: 1.模块 【1】.传统开发:整个网站我们写了一个js文件,所有的特效都要写在里面了。 【2】 缺点:耦合度太高 关联性之强 不利于后期维护 会造成全局污染 发生的请求次数过多,依赖模糊,难于维护 【3】以上全是传统的开发形式,都被抛弃了。 2.使用模块开发 【1】 为什么使用模块开发? 减少代码之间 阅读全文
posted @ 2019-06-03 20:06 多啦AAAa 阅读(164) 评论(0) 推荐(0) 编辑